D-101型大孔树脂残留物的顶空进样法分析研究   总被引:9,自引:0,他引:9  
目的:建立中药用D-101型大孔树脂后有机溶剂残留物的检测方法。方法:采用顶空气相色谱法,对正己烷、苯、甲苯、对二甲苯、邻二甲苯、苯乙烯及二乙烯苯进行检测。结果:方法的精密度RSD均小于8.0%,峰面积与浓度均有良好的线性关系,回收率均符合要求。结论:该方法操作简便、准确可靠,可控制中药用D-101型大孔树脂后有机溶剂残留量。  相似文献

顶空气相色谱法检测茵栀黄提取物中苯系列残留物   总被引:5,自引:0,他引:5  
<正> 茵栀黄提取物是由茵陈、栀子和大黄提取精制而成,是治疗黄疸性肝炎有效药物的原料药。其使用了D-101型大孔树脂迸行分离纯化,由于D-101型大孔树脂中可能带来苯、甲苯、对二甲苯、邻二甲苯、苯乙烯等残留物,因此,有必要对茵栀黄提取物中的苯系列残留物进行检测,对其残留量加以控制。本文采用毛细管气相色谱法,配以顶空进样,同时对5种苯系列残留物进行测定,操作简便,重现性好,结果准确可靠。  相似文献

大孔吸附树脂纯化丹参总酚酸的工艺研究   总被引:4,自引:4,他引:4       下载免费PDF全文
目的:利用大孔吸附树脂纯化丹参总酚酸,提高制剂中生药含量。方法:采用酸碱浸泡的方式对大孔吸附树脂进行前处理;采用气相色谱法对树脂洗脱液中的残留物进行检测;采用显色反应对树脂吸附力进行判定及对洗脱条件进行优选。结果:基本确定D101型大孔树脂富集、纯化丹参总酚酸工艺条件与参数。结论:大孔吸附树脂纯化丹参总酚酸的工艺可行,能够使丹参总酚酸的含量达到50%以上。  相似文献

独一味滴丸中大孔吸附树脂残留物限量检查研究   总被引:1,自引:0,他引:1  
景明  师霞  石建功 《中国中药杂志》2006,31(20):1736-1738
独一味滴丸是由中药独一味经提取、加工而制成的单味中药口服制剂,具有活血止痛,化瘀止血之功效[1]。在其制备工艺过程中采用了AB8型大孔吸附树脂,该树脂的残留物和裂解产物等对人体都有不同程度的伤害,为了保证用药安全,对其残留物和裂解产物进行了限量检查。本研究采用毛细管气相色谱法测定[2],配以顶空进样[3],同时对AB8型大孔吸附树脂可能带来的6种苯系列残留物即苯、甲苯、对二甲苯、邻二甲苯、苯乙烯、二乙烯苯进行检测,  相似文献

目的:建立银杏叶片中9 种大孔树脂有机溶剂残留物的检测方法。方法:采用顶空气相色谱法测定大孔树脂残留物正己烷、苯、甲苯、邻二甲苯、间二甲苯、对二甲苯、苯乙烯、二乙基苯和二乙烯苯的含量。结果:9种大孔树脂残留物得到较好的分离,呈良好线性关系(r为0.999 2-0.999 8),精密度良好,平均回收率为80%-110%。结论:该方法准确快捷,灵敏度高,适用于银杏叶片中树脂残留物的检查。  相似文献

目的:建立顶空气相色谱测定甘草苷中大孔吸附树脂有机残留物的含量。方法:采用HP-INNOWAX石英毛细管柱(0.32 mm×30 m,0.25μm);以N,N-二甲基甲酰胺为溶剂,对正己烷、丙酮、苯、甲苯、二甲苯、苯乙烯等残留物进行检测。结果:被测物质均能得到很好的分离,RSD均<3.0%,峰面积与浓度线性关系良好,回收率为93.2%~100.7%。结论:该方法稳定、准确,适用于应用D-101型大孔吸附树脂纯化后原料药中有机溶剂残留物的检测。  相似文献

目的:考察D101大孔吸附树脂使用次数对羟基红花黄色素A吸附率的影响,为产业化生产提供依据。方法:采用静态吸附法,对反复再生后的D101大孔吸附树脂衰减规律进行了研究,并采用高效液相色谱法对羟基红花黄色素A含量进行了定量分析。结果:D101大孔吸附树脂在经过乙醇、2%盐酸、5%氢氧化钠反复再生后,使用16次吸附率下降约27%。结论:D101大孔吸附树脂在活化再生使用16次以后,不宜再用。  相似文献

大孔吸附树脂分离纯化黄芪总皂苷的研究   总被引:3,自引:0,他引:3  
张玲 《时珍国医国药》2004,15(8):483-484
目的:研究黄芪总皂苷的纯化方法。方法:黄芪水提醇沉的浓缩液,通过经处理的D101大孔吸附树脂,用不同浓度的乙醇进行梯度洗脱,UV法跟踪检测。结果:70%乙醇洗液中黄芪总皂苷的含量最高,可达到70%以上。结论:D101大孔吸附树脂可有效地分离提纯黄芪总皂苷。  相似文献

目的建立微波消解-电感耦合等离子体质谱(ICP-MS)直接稀释测定脉络宁注射液中25种矿物质元素(Mg、Ca、Fe、Cu、Zn、Mn、Al、B、Ba、Co、Cr、K、Li、Mo、Na、Ni、P、Pb、Sr、Th、Ti、V、As、Cd和Hg)的方法。方法分别对微波消解条件和测试条件进行考察;样品经微波消解后,采用电感耦合质谱仪测定25种矿物质元素,并对测定方法学进行考察。结果确定最佳消解条件为3步缓慢升温:400 W 80℃升温10 min,保留5 min;600 W 120℃升温10 min,保留5 min;900 W 200℃升温20 min,保留20 min;25种矿物质元素在各自的线性范围内线性关系良好,r≥0.999 6,精密度、稳定性和重复性试验的RSD均符合定量分析要求;加标回收率为94.7%~106.1%,RSD在0.34%~2.79%。脉络宁注射液中检测出Mg、Ca、Fe、Cu、Zn、Mn、Al、B、Ba、Co、Cr、K、Li、Mo、Na、Ni、P、Pb、Sr、Th、Ti、V,未检出As、Cd和Hg。结论该方法简便、迅速、准确,适用于脉络宁注射液中25种矿物质元素的同时测定。  相似文献

This paper deals with an interdisciplinary study covering historic, botanical, phytochemical, pharmacological and clinical aspects of rhubarb and related species, to lay stress on the correlation between plant phylogeny, chemical constituents and purgative activity.

It was found that the official rhubarbs were exclusively restricted in the Sect. Palmata e.g. Rheum palmatum R. palmatum var. tanguticum R. officinale; the following criteria may serve as their standard, viz., the presence of sennoside derivatives and rhein, the occurrence of the reduced form of rhein and aloe-emodin, the leaves with any kind of palmate incision. Comprehensive multivariate analyses showed that there is a very close relationship between the leaf incision, existence of sennosides or rhein and purgative activity.  相似文献

Background

At present, the state-of-the-art medication in treating idiopathic taste disorder (gustatory dysfunction) is zinc. If zinc medication was unsuccessful, not tolerated or if it is contraindicated the persons affected can hardly be helped.

Objectives

In a randomized placebo-controlled clinical trial an attempt was made to determine the efficacy of acupuncture.

Methods

The treatment group was treated with acupuncture needles, the placebo group with an inactive acupuncture-laser. Endpoints of the study were changes in the taste test, the quality of life and the severity of symptoms of depression (BDI) as well as mood changes (ZMS). Satisfaction with the success of the respective therapy was also evaluated. Data were collected before and after therapy and again for the treatment group 10 weeks after completion of the treatment period.

Findings

Treatment with real acupuncture showed a significant improvement in gustatory function as well as a significant improvement in psychological symptoms. Greater satisfaction with the treatment results was evident in the treatment group. The treatment results of acupuncture remained stable over a period of ten weeks after completion of the treatment.

Conclusion

Acupuncture was effective in the therapy of idiopathic taste disorders and therefore it is an effective alternative when zinc medication is not tolerated or unsuccessful. But it is also suitable as a therapy of first choice. Acupuncture can be considered as an extension of the therapeutic spectrum in the difficult treatment of taste disorders.  相似文献

Background

Experimental and clinical studies postulate a neurobiological mechanism of acupuncture by modulating central pain systems, neurohormones and -transmitters. It seems to be quite likely that the autonomic nervous system (ANS) plays an important mediating role in this neuromodulation.

Aim

In measuring heart rate variability (HRV), as a non-invasive approach to the ANS-function, the object of this study was to monitor probable acupuncture-induced changes of autonomic balance. The innovative technology of laser-needle acupuncture offers for the first time a stimulation method which fulfils the demands on a placebo-controlled acupuncture trial not requiring controversial sham acupuncture.

Method

19 healthy voluntary subjects underwent 3 treatments in randomized sequence, consisting of placebo-, 1-point- (PC 6) and simultaneous 3-point- (PC 6, LR 3, SI 3) laser-needle-stimulation over 20 minutes. Before, during and after placebo-/verum laser-needle acupuncture, HRV-data for normalized HF(high frequency)- and LF(low frequency)-Power (nHF, nLF) and their quotient nLF/nHF obtained by power spectrum analysis (FFT), were measured and analyzed statistically at 5 different time points (ANOVA repeated measures, p < 0,05).

Results

During both verum applications, the 1-point- (PC 6) as well as the simultaneous 3-point- (PC 6, LR 3, SI 3) laser-needle stimulation, significant changes of the ANS-activity were found in comparison to the placebo application. The most significant modification of HRV was an increase of nHF (p < 0,05 (PC 6), p < 0,0001 (PC 6, LR 3, SI 3)) as an expression of growing vagal activity during acupuncture.

Conclusion

Laser-needle acupuncture causes in 1-point-stimulation (PC 6) as well as in simultaneous 3-point-stimulation (PC 6, LR 3, SI 3) significant changes in HRV in comparison to placebo application. HRV-monitoring seems to be a suitable approach in exploration of acupuncture-induced changes of ANS and could possibly be established in combination with laser needle acupuncture as a standard for further scientific and clinical acupuncture investigations which are greatly needed.  相似文献

瑞香科植物广泛分布于世界热带和温带地区,其中多种植物可供药用。在对该科植物的研究中发现,黄酮类、木脂素和香豆素等酚性化合物的低聚体为其重要的特征性成分,药理活性主要表现在抗肿瘤、抗炎、抗氧化、抗菌和抗病毒等方面。对已发现的酚性聚合体的化学结构、植物来源及药理活性进行综述,为瑞香科植物今后的研究和开发利用提供参考。  相似文献

目的采用HPLC梯度洗脱法同时测定沉香化滞丸中沉香四醇、柚皮苷、橙皮苷、新橙皮苷、和厚朴酚、大黄素、厚朴酚、木香烃内酯、去氢木香内酯、大黄酚、大黄素甲醚11种成分。方法采用Thermo Syncronis C18色谱柱(250 mm×4.6 mm,5μm),流动相为水-乙腈,梯度洗脱:0~10 min,20%乙腈;10~20 min,20%~40%乙腈;20~24 min,40%乙腈;24~26 min,40%~52%乙腈;26~30 min,52%乙腈;30~31 min,52%~90%乙腈;31~35 min,90%乙腈;35~40 min,90%~100%乙腈;40~43min,100%乙腈;43~45min,100%~20%乙腈;检测波长215nm,体积流量1.0m L/min,柱温30℃,进样量20μL。结果各成分在43 min内分离良好,沉香四醇、柚皮苷、橙皮苷、新橙皮苷、和厚朴酚、大黄素、厚朴酚、木香烃内酯、去氢木香内酯、大黄酚、大黄素甲醚的线性范围分别为1.4~13.6、10.0~200.0、31.5~315.0、1.0~120.1、1.8~50.6、0.93~10.1、1.8~30.0、0.2~40.3、1.8~18.1、1.7~25.0、0.45~10.70μg/mL;样品中各成分的平均回收率均在98.90%~100.87%;11种成分精密度RSD在0.55%~1.54%;供试品溶液在30 h内稳定性良好,RSD在0.75%~1.94%;重复性RSD在0.39%~1.73%。6批次样品中沉香四醇、柚皮苷、橙皮苷、新橙皮苷、和厚朴酚、大黄素、厚朴酚、木香烃内酯、去氢木香内酯、大黄酚、大黄素甲醚质量分数分别为92.0~201.0、511.5~9 033.0、5 475.0~12 635.5、54.5~5 095.5、192.0~2 137.5、117.0~391.5、106.5~1 281.5、13.0~136.5、93.5~199.0、177.0~1 207.0、33.5~251.5μg/g。结论本方法准确、快速、简便,重复性好,精密度高,适用于沉香化滞丸中多种活性成分的定量分析。  相似文献
